Cooling fan will not stop, 2011 srx, done nothing, no Cadillac srx fan cooling 2011 gif 49b9 5aa3 9f02 Cadillac cts srx sts radiator cooling fan assembly tyc 622930
Cooling fan will not stop, 2011 srx, done nothing, no
Cadillac srx headlight assembly not defective, says gm